Solar roof tiles | FMB

Thin-film solar solar roof tiles. Thin-film solar roof tiles belong to the second generation of technology. They''re made by placing layers of thin PV materials over a substrate of glass or plastic. These tiles don''t boast the same lifespan (around 10 to 20 years) or efficiency (usually between 9 and 13 per cent) as their monocrystalline

6 FAQs about [Thin-film solar tiles]

Do all solar roof tiles use thin-film technology?

Solar roof tiles: While not all solar roof tiles use thin-film technology, some companies are exploring this option. For example, Sunflare has developed flexible CIGS solar roof tiles that can be installed on a wider range of roof types than traditional solar panels.

What is a thin-film solar cell?

While traditional solar cells use relatively thick layers of silicon, thin-film cells use a variety of semiconductor materials deposited in extremely thin layers. There are several types of thin-film solar cells, each with its own unique characteristics: Amorphous Silicon (a-Si): This was one of the first thin-film technologies developed.

What is HanTile solar roof?

Based on Hanergy's MiaSolé high efficiency Thin Film cells, the Hantile is the ultimate roof application of thin film. Finally all visible surface of a curved solar roof tile can be efficiently used, making it possible to get maximum yield of a tile roof. Under all circumstances.

Are thin-film solar panels a good choice?

Flexibility: Unlike rigid silicon panels, many thin-film solar cells can be made flexible. This allows for integration into curved surfaces, portable devices, and even clothing. Lightweight: The thinness of these solar cells makes them much lighter than traditional panels.

When were thin film solar cells invented?

1970s: The first thin-film solar cells were developed using amorphous silicon. These early cells were used in small electronic devices like calculators and watches. 1980s: Research into cadmium telluride (CdTe) and copper indium gallium selenide (CIGS) thin-film technologies began.
